Summary: We are looking for an enthusiastic and detail-oriented
Entry-Level Research Tax Credit (RTC) Associate to join our
Houston-based team. Reporting to a Manager or Senior Manager, you
will support R&D tax credit studies by gathering technical and
financial data, preparing documentation, and learning the
fundamentals of the RTC process. This position is ideal for someone
with a passion for tax incentives, technical writing, and
collaborative work in a professional services environment.
